It's important to know that ODIS runs in the background and does not create a visible entry in the Windows "Programs and Features" list. Instead, its core files are stored locally:
| Error Message / Problem | Probable Cause(s) | Primary Solution(s) |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| Corrupted Autodesk Installer (ODIS) or a failed component installation | 1. Uninstall and reinstall the latest version of ODIS. 2. Check the Summary.log file to identify which component failed. | | Install error: The install couldn't finish. Error 4000 | Corrupted ODIS component | Uninstall and reinstall the latest version of ODIS. | | "An error occurred while preparing the installation." | Incorrect user permissions, blocked registry values, or a corrupted product installer | 1. Run installer as administrator. 2. Check for blocked "Debugger" values in registry (see advanced fix below). 3. Reinstall ODIS. | | Installer crashes or hangs at "Preparing for installation..." | Corrupted AdODIS installation or security software conflict | Uninstall and reinstall the latest version of ODIS. | | "Unable to initialize DownloadManager!" | "Autodesk Access Service Host" is not running | Start or restart the "Autodesk Access Service Host" service from services.msc . | | Error referencing AdODISInstaller.run.lock file | The installer is locked by a process or previous failed attempt | Delete the lock file located at C:\ProgramData\Autodesk\ODIS\AdODISInstaller.run.lock . |
